    Quote Originally Posted by Battousai1 View Post
    Hi guys! Thanks for all the replies, it really helped me specially when you introduced CVT, now I can do more research on this. By the way, I think we might choose a 7-seater vehicle over the Accent hatchback. Do you guys know of a 7-seater automatic with a price range of the Chevy Spin? Actually we are now leaning towards the Spin since the manual version of it is very efficient (read somewhere they were able to reach 35km./liter for the manual but it is in a controlled environment) is there an automatic version of the Spin and is it near fuel efficient as the manual version?
    I hope it helps to know that the 1.3 VCDi engine is only available with MT. If you want automatic you'd have to take the 1.5L petrol engine and that's nowhere near as efficient as the diesel engine of either the Spin or Accent.
